Set background color only if it exists. Part 3.

Thanks to xet7 !
This commit is contained in:
Lauri Ojansivu 2023-06-29 00:31:44 +03:00
parent d05b84dff9
commit 549b15000b

View file

@ -1,20 +1,11 @@
Utils = {
setBackgroundImage(url) {
const currentBoard = Boards.findOne(Session.get('currentBoard'));
/*
if(url) {
if (url !== currentBoard.backgroundImageURL) {
currentBoard.setBackgroundImageURL(url);
} else {
currentBoard.setBackgroundImageURL("");
}
}
*/
if (currentBoard.backgroundImageURL !== undefined) {
$(".board-wrapper,.board-wrapper .board-canvas").css({"background":"url(" + currentBoard.backgroundImageURL + ")","background-size":"cover"});
$(".swimlane,.swimlane .list,.swimlane .list .list-body,.swimlane .list:first-child .list-body").css({"background-color":"transparent"});
} else if (currentBoard.background-color !== undefined) {
$(".board-wrapper,.board-wrapper .board-canvas").css({"background": currentBoard.background-color});
} else if (currentBoard.color !== undefined) {
currentBoard.setColor(currentBoard.color);
}
},
/** returns the current board id